Background
Gold has been a logo of wealth and prosperity for centuries. As a tangible asset, it is commonly viewed as a hedge towards inflation and financial uncertainty. Within the context of retirement savings, gold can present a layer of safety against market volatility and foreign money devaluation, making it a sexy option for traders trying to diversify their portfolios.
The inner Income Service (IRS) permits for the inclusion of gold and different precious metals in self-directed IRAs, supplied certain situations are met. These IRAs enable traders to hold bodily gold, silver, platinum, and palladium, offering a unique funding avenue compared to conventional IRAs that typically encompass stocks, bonds, and mutual funds.

Benefits of IRA Gold Investing
- Inflation Hedge: Gold has traditionally retained its worth throughout inflationary durations, making it an efficient hedge towards rising prices.
- Portfolio Diversification: Together with gold in a retirement portfolio can scale back total danger, because it often behaves in another way than conventional belongings like stocks and bonds.
- Tangible Asset: In contrast to paper assets, gold is a bodily commodity that can present peace of mind, especially in occasions of financial uncertainty.
- Tax Advantages: Investing in gold by means of an IRA allows for tax-deferred progress, meaning John won’t pay taxes on positive factors till he withdraws funds during retirement.
Potential Drawbacks
- Volatility: Whereas gold generally is a stabilizing asset, its costs might be risky in the brief time period, which may not swimsuit all investors.
- Storage and Insurance coverage Prices: Bodily gold requires safe storage and insurance coverage, which might add to the general cost of the investment.
- Restricted Income Era: Gold doesn’t produce income like dividends or curiosity, which is usually a disadvantage for earnings-focused traders.
